NEWS ANALYSIS
INDIA (IND)
- After winning five matches in a row, India lost their last match against England by 31 runs. They have currently eleven points from seven matches and need to win at least one in their remaining two matches.
- India was given a target of 338 runs by England in the previous match but team India scored 306/5 in the second innings. India did not able to find early wicket of England for which the host putted a handy total. However, India's pacers especially Mohammad Shami controlled the English momentum and picked four wickets. Jasprit Bumrah and K Yadav picked one wicket each.
- First time, Indian spinners looked ineffective in the previous match because the pitch was too hard and covering with grass. This match will be playing in the same pitch.
- After missing injured Shikhar Dhawan, India failed to provide a good Start. Except the match against Pakistan, KL Rahul did not support Rohit Sharma to built a handy opening partnership. KL Rahul need to spent more time on the crease to score good otherwise extra pressure will be putted on Rohit Sharma and Virat Kohli again.
- Currently, India's batting line ups is the two men army. If Rohit and Virat score then India's batting looks better otherwise they looked to struggle for runs without both.
- India's middle order batting still remains a concern and their middle order was totally responsible to loss the previous match. Except Hardik Pandya, none of other middle order batsman looked in prime touch. MS Dhoni's slow strike rate is also a very serious concern and was one of the main reason to loss the last match.
- Moreover, the team won the first five matches handsomely before loosing the last match but will hope to get winning momentum again in this match.
- Vijay Shankar has suffered a toe injury while batting in the nets and is ruled out of the tournament. Mayank Agarwal is announced as his replacement.

BANGLADESH (BAN)
* Bangladesh are placed at the Sixth position at the point table with 3 wins and 3 loses after 6 matches. Their One match has been abandoned due to rain.
* They won their last match against Afghanistan by 62 runs.
* Shakib Al Hasan and Mushfiqur Rahim registered half century with scored 51 and 83 runs respectively.
* Shakib Al Hasan picked up five wickets while, M Rahman two.
* This match against India will be a must win match for Bangladesh to alive their chance for playing in the Semi finals.
* Bangladesh have 5-29 win -loss record against India in ODIs, through famous victory in 2004, the 2007 world cup, the 2012 Asia Cup and 2015 ODI series.
* Bangladesh have been performing very good since the last four years in which they beat India twice.
* They also performed very well in this tournament with 3-3 win -loss stat. Their middle order has been very exceptional in this tournament. Shakib Al Hasan has been extra ordinary with registering three centuries. Mushfiqur Rahim also registered one century and a couple of half centuries in this tournament so far.
* Litton Das and Mahmudullah have also played good innings in middle order.
* Their opening pair did not perform consistent and failed to provide a good start in the most matches, however, both openers Tamim and Soumya are very good batsmen and have scored some good runs in this tournament but need to play with more responsibility.
